Abstract
The invention relates to a method for actuating inverter stages (2) switched in parallel, wherein each inverter stage (2) comprises several switching elements (3) with two switching states each. In accordance with the invention, the actuation of the inverter stages (2) occurs via a central control unit (6) which is connected to each inverter stage (2) via a serial data transmission path (5). Measures are proposed for transmitting the selected switching states from the central control unit (6) to the respective inverter stage (2) in order to ensure secure operation of the inverter stages (2) over a plurality of switching processes on the one hand and to reliably prevent functional impairments of the switching elements (3) by erroneous actuation, but to also carry out the actuation of the switching elements (3) of the inverter stages (2) in a sufficiently rapid way on the other hand in order to avoid impairing the quality of the output current formed by the inverter stage (2).
